x^{2}+x\left(-\frac{1}{3}\right)+\frac{1}{2}x+\frac{1}{2}\left(-\frac{1}{3}\right)
x+\frac{1}{2} ifodaning har bir elementini x-\frac{1}{3} ifodaning har bir elementiga ko‘paytirish orqali taqsimot qonuni xususiyatlarini qo‘llash mumkin.
x^{2}+\frac{1}{6}x+\frac{1}{2}\left(-\frac{1}{3}\right)
\frac{1}{6}x ni olish uchun x\left(-\frac{1}{3}\right) va \frac{1}{2}x ni birlashtirish.
x^{2}+\frac{1}{6}x+\frac{1\left(-1\right)}{2\times 3}
Suratni maxrajga va maxrajini suratga ko‘paytirish orqali \frac{1}{2} ni -\frac{1}{3} ga ko‘paytiring.
x^{2}+\frac{1}{6}x+\frac{-1}{6}
\frac{1\left(-1\right)}{2\times 3} kasridagi ko‘paytirishlarni bajaring.
x^{2}+\frac{1}{6}x-\frac{1}{6}
\frac{-1}{6} kasri manfiy belgini olib tashlash bilan -\frac{1}{6} sifatida qayta yozilishi mumkin.
